
Why Practicing Collaborative Family Law is like Preventative Medicine for a Healthy Divorce with Kathleen McLean
About this episode
Today I had the pleasure of spending an hour with Kathleen McLean, a family law lawyer with Evans Family Law Practice in Winnipeg, Manitoba, Canada. In this discussion, we spoke about the Canadian court system in terms of what to expect when moving through a divorce, as well as many other topics, such as preventing high-conflict divorce, parent alienation, the possible misuse of protection orders, and much more.
Most importantly, we spoke of how utilization of collaborative family law is most certainly the best way of entering what many consider one of the topmost stressful periods in anyone’s lifetime.
